According to the Purdue/CME Group Ag Economy Barometer, the farmer’s perception about the farm economy weakened in December. While the current economic conditions are troubling, the survey found farmers are more confident about the future. The study found farmers remain cautious about making substantial farm investments given the current financial situation. Not surprisingly, trade is a major concern. The farmers surveyed also expect to see a reduction in the beef and dairy herds, but continued expansion in the hog herd.
